Top definition
A sexual scientific act in which one party peers into the anus of the other individual. This is done with either an empty paper towel roll or preferably a plastic table matt which is rolled up and inserted into the anus. When performing this erotic nerdy act please try to make mention of giggawatts in some regard or you can literally quote Doc Brown and say "If my calculations are correct, when this baby hits 88 miles per hour....your going to seensome serious shit"
Chelsea wants to get her Doc Browning on but hates all the Tinder Douche bags. Chels will probably just Doc Brown herself .
by chelsea666 October 31, 2016
Get the mug
Get a Doc Browning mug for your mate Bob.